ABSTRACT:
The invention relates to a cut-off valve assembly for an oil burner assembly. The cut-off valve is of the type which is spring biased and rapidly opens and closes above and below a predetermined pump pressure. The rapid closing is to prevent fuel oil from dripping from the nozzle. The valve assembly has an expansible chamber formed with a diaphragm. The chamber has inlet and outlet ports with a valve seat formed on the outlet port. A spring biased adjustment element has a disk shaped portion below the diaphragm which carries a closure member for the outlet port. The face of the closure member is displaceable relative to the disk shaped portion and is of a larger diameter than the diameter of the valve seat for the outlet port. The closure member is a member loaded by a lever and the lever is supported on the one side approximately centrally on a bearing loaded by the desired value spring and on the other side, the side opposite the closure member, at an eccentric position of the servo-element by way of a shorter lever arm. With this construction the elastic force loading the closure member is derived from the desired value spring but converted by the lever to a value corresponding to the size of the closure member. This construction facilitates the rapid opening and closing of the cut-off valve assembly.
